James "Jim" H. Baird, 77, of Marysville, Indiana passed away on November 1, 2025 in Jeffersonville, Indiana.
Born June 1, 1948, Jim was the youngest of ten children and was a devoted family man. Jim retired from PQ Corporation in Jeffersonville. Over his life span, he worked numerous jobs at Jeff Boat, ICI Americas, and was a life-long farmer. Jim was an avid IU fan and could always be seen on one of his many International Harvester tractors in the field or at a tractor pull. In Jim's younger years, he was an all-star basketball player at New Washington High School and was an avid coon hunter. Jim also enjoyed spending time with his family and visiting with his numerous friends.
He is preceded in death by his parents, Robert and Maggie Baird, siblings Dee Baird, Glen Baird, Pete Baird, Mildred Hobbs, Virginia Cooper, Billie Franklin, and Margaret Dickey, many nieces and nephews, and his former wife, Mayrene Baird.
Jim is survived by his sons, Tim and his wife Mindy Baird of Marysville, Indiana and Matt and his wife Amy Baird of Charlestown, Indiana. Grandchildren Haley Baird, Patrick Baird, and Morgan Baird. Brother, George Baird of Madison, Indiana, and Sister, Lula Jones of Marysville, Indiana, and many nieces and nephews.
